NISD Project Officer and Project Assistant Recruitment 2025 – Apply Offline for 3 Posts
The National Institute of Social Defence (NISD), under the Department of Social Justice and Empowerment (DoSJE), has released an official notification for the recruitment of 03 Project Officer and Project Assistant cum Accountant posts. Interested and eligible candidates can apply Offline through the official NISD website. The last date to submit the application form is 10-01-2026.
| Company Name | National Institute of Social Defence (NISD) |
| Post Name | Project Officer (Social Audit), Project Assistant cum Accountant |
| No of Posts | 03 |
| Salary | Rs.33,000 - 75,000/- |
| Qualification | Post Graduation (55% marks), B.Com |
| Start Date | 20/12/2025 |
| Last Date | 10/01/2026 |
| Official Website | www.nisd.gov.in |
| Post Name | No. of Posts |
|---|---|
| Project Officer (Social Audit) | 02 |
| Project Assistant cum Accountant | 01 |
Maximum Age: 45 years (as on 10-01-2026)
Selection will be based on Shortlisting and Interview. Only shortlisted candidates will be called for an interview.

The National Institute of Social Defence (NISD) is a premier central autonomous body under the Ministry of Social Justice and Empowerment, Government of India. Originally established in 1961 as the Central Bureau of Correctional Services, the institute has a long-standing legacy in shaping India's social defence policies. It was transferred to the Department of Social Security in 1964 and has operated as a subordinate office under the Ministry of Social Justice and Empowerment since 1975. In a significant milestone, NISD was granted autonomous status vide Government of India Notification No. 10-3/2000-SD. Vol. II, dated July 15, 2002, and is registered under the Societies Act XXI of 1860 with the Government of NCT, Delhi.
For government job aspirants and those seeking public sector careers, NISD represents a vital institution dedicated to the welfare of marginalized sections of society. The institute focuses on research, training, and capacity building in areas such as drug abuse prevention, welfare of senior citizens, and transgenders, alongside correctional services.
